Antwerp-based jewelry designer Anne Zellien launches a new personalized jewelry app which allows everyone to add a personal message in her creations.

© Klaartje Lambrechts

Anne Zellien graduated at the famous Academy of Fine Arts in Antwerp and created her own brand in 1987. From July she also adds an innovative 3D version to the collection. Through Anne Zellien's online jewelry app you can own a necklace designed with a chosen text and charms like a heart, clover, bird or butterfly.

In collaboration with the Antwerp startup Twikit, Your design is displayed in 3D on Twikit's webpage so you can see immediately how your unique piece looks like.

Twikit, a Belgian start-up founded in 2012

Twikit started their exploration in tweakable products in the award industry. The online platform offers an easy-to-use tool to tweak and produce unique products with 3D printing technology. The current collection of Twikit awards holds a range of medals and trophies in different sizes. Twikit wants people to "tweak" and build products in the easiest way possible that everybody can tweak and customize designs using the configuration tool.

Twikit's recent idea was 3D printed flowers with a message. Your message will appear on the leaves so you no longer need a card to go with the flowers.

You can now customize Anne Zellien's necklace here on Twikit. Each piece is 3D printed in sterling silver and will be delivered in an Anne Zellien jewel case in two weeks. The price starts from € 128.
